180418-N-WF272-218 SASEBO, Japan (April 18, 2018) Capt. Larry McCullen, center, commanding officer of the amphibious assault ship USS Bonhomme Richard (LHD 6), Capt. Richard Lebron, executive officer, and bridge officers observe pier operations as the ship departs Sasebo, Japan for the last time. Bonhomme Richard has been the flagship of the Amphibious Force 7th Fleet since April 2012 and will now transit to its new homeport in San Diego for follow-on operations and eventual upgrades to become F-35B Lightning II capable.
